Though establishing the silicon semiconductor equipment, fabrication can be a major approach. It entails various important measures. Crystal planning will be the 1st phase which initiates the activity. In this method just one individual crystal of silicon is advanced into a fantastic cylindrical form. Then wafer planning is done where by good cylinder of silicon is Slash with a diamond saw blade uniformly. Then skinny film technology is completed where by Actual physical or electrical isolation concerning two adjacent levels is or wafer is ready for doping and lithography stages. Here Lithography can be quite a system where by designs on elements are engraved. Then A serious stage is executed wherever substantial precision flat metallic areas are manufactured, which is also commonly referred to as chemical milling. Moreover, doping is accomplished wherever we add impurities into a very pure semiconductor. This process aims to modulate the electrical Homes of the semiconductor. Ultimately, metallization is finished wherever content is taken care of and combined which has a metal. This completes the task.
